DASA has launched phase two of ‘Take Cover’ which seeks ideas for portable protective barriers for soldiers and equipment on the battlefield. The competition is seeking innovations for lightweight, easily deployable portable protective barriers that can be easily constructed in operational areas. The Army’s first fully-digital reconnaissance vehicles are being built at General Dynamics in Merthyr Tydfil. The UK Government Minister for Wales, Kevin Foster MP, visited Merthyr Tydfil to see the Ajax reconnaissance vehicles being built by General Dynamics.
